In the PEP 667 implementation, when I copied the code from
_PyFrame_LocalsToFast, I did not realize thevalueis a new reference so it was decrefed in the original code. This resulted in an extra DECREF in__setitem__. Unfortunately I did not catch it because the test cases used were all immortals.Two test cases were added:
f_localsupdating itself multiple times - this will crash the interpreter without the fix
